Well honestly though I wouldn't look at it that way they're very much like chalk and cheese. Very very diferent. The 3's engine is quick revving, higher-revving, the suspension is much firmer and more complete, the MKII S is more comfortable and more of a glimpse into the future of Porsche.... I think I still find the GT3 (or in our case the RS) more "fun" to drive because it's a lot more involving if that makes sense?
